1. Introduction

Noisy City is a free program for teenagers and young adults, developed by Photozig and funded by the National Institute on Deafness and Other Communication Disorders (NIDCD).

We are evaluating and developing materials about healthy hearing habits. Participants may help us by playing our educational game or another game for comparison, and by sharing their opinions. There are no face-to-face meetings/appointments/etc., and it can be done at any free time at home.

This program is free of charge. Eligible participants will get a free game. After completing our program, participants will receive a compensation of $50 (Amazon or Target gift card), which can only be sent to a valid US address.

Participants must be between the ages of 13 and 20 years of age, live in the United States, have access to Internet/email, and have a PC or Mac.
